The story explores a grounded, modern-day relationship between Shiva (KG) and Athulya. Friends since their college days, they eventually fall in love. However, their bond faces intense pressure from everyday realities: the strain of a long-distance relationship between Coimbatore and Pollachi, financial insecurity, and a third-party complication when Athulya's colleague, Karthik (Aneeruth), proposes to her. When Kadhal Kan Kattudhe hit theaters, it did not have the backing of a massive production house or an A-list star cast. However, its relatable content spread rapidly through word-of-mouth recommendations, leading to a massive surge in online searches.
